What Is Autophagy and How Does It Affect Your Skin?

Autophagy is your body’s natural cellular cleanup process. It removes damaged proteins and organelles, recycling them for energy and repair. For skin, this means better collagen production, reduced inflammation, and fewer signs of aging like wrinkles and dullness. How Long Does It Take for Autophagy to Show Skin Benefits?

Autophagy begins within 12-16 hours of fasting but meaningful skin improvements typically appear after 3-4 weeks of consistent practice. Early cellular cleanup starts at 24-48 hours, reducing oxidative stress that contributes to joint pain and skin sagging. By week 4-6, many in the 45-54 age group notice firmer texture and fewer age spots as collagen turnover increases by up to 30%. Full anti-aging effects, including reduced inflammation linked to obesity, often take 8-12 weeks. Practical Steps to Trigger Autophagy for Better Skin

Combine time-restricted eating with simple lifestyle habits. Consume nutrient-dense meals in your window focusing on 1.2-1.6g protein per kg body weight to support muscle while allowing cellular repair. Add 20-30 minutes daily walking—even with joint pain—to enhance blood flow without gym intimidation. Track progress with weekly skin photos and measurements rather than scale weight, which often stalls during hormonal changes.
